Providence Medical Center located near I435 and Parallel Pkwy in Kansas City Kansas offers an extensive array of diagnostic and medical care. Key services include nationally recognized cardiovascular care critical care surgery neurosurgery orthopedics pulmonary services 24/7 emergency services and wound care center. The hospital is accredited by The Joint Commission and is a member of Prime Healthcare. For more information visit

Perform Diagnostic Radiographic Procedures according to department protocols HFAP/TJC/local regulatory/CMS State and Federal Regulations. Functions as the first line interface with customers and is successful in the accomplishment of their imaging needs. Participates in PI/QC activities. Responsible for processing and transmission of images to PACS.
EDUCATION EXPERIENCE TRAINING
1. Registered in the American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T). State of Kansas RT licensure or temporary permit issued by KS State Board of Healing Arts upon hire.
2. ARRTR is required.
3. Must be familiar with State and Federal regulations.
4. Current BCLS (AHA).
5. Graduate of an accredited radiology technology program required JRCERT accreditation preferred.
6. At least one year of experience as a Radiology Technologist preferred.
7. Proficient computer skills.
